Global Health Caregiving Market Is Estimated To Witness High Growth Owing To Increasing Elderly Population and Rising Demand for Home Healthcare Services

The global Health Caregiving market is estimated to be valued at US$ 185.1 billion in 2023 and is expected to exhibit a CAGR of 12.2% over the forecast period 2023-2030, as highlighted in a new report published by Coherent Market Insights.

A) Market Overview:

The Health Caregiving market refers to the provision of healthcare services to the elderly and individuals with chronic illnesses or disabilities in their own homes. This includes a wide range of services such as personal care, companionship, medication management, meal preparation, and transportation. The market is driven by the increasing elderly population globally and the rising demand for home healthcare services.

Several products and technologies are associated with the Health Caregiving market, including wearable devices, telehealth systems, digital platforms for care coordination, and mobile applications for remote patient monitoring. These innovations enable caregivers to provide personalized and efficient care to their clients, improving patient outcomes and reducing the burden on healthcare facilities.

B) Market Dynamics:

One of the key drivers of the Health Caregiving Market Growth is the increasing elderly population worldwide. According to the World Health Organization (WHO), the global population aged 60 years and above is expected to reach 2 billion by 2050, more than double the number in 2015. With the aging population comes a higher prevalence of chronic diseases and disabilities, creating a higher demand for healthcare services.

Another driver for the market is the growing preference for home healthcare services. Many individuals prefer to receive care in the comfort of their own homes, as it allows them to maintain their independence and familiar surroundings. Home healthcare services also reduce the risk of hospital-acquired infections and provide cost savings for patients and healthcare systems.

C) SWOT Analysis:

Strength:

1. Growing elderly population: The increasing number of elderly individuals globally is a significant strength for the Health Caregiving market. This demographic shift creates a growing customer base for home healthcare services.

2. Technological advancements: The rapid advancement of technology, including wearable devices and telehealth systems, enables caregivers to provide high-quality and personalized care to their clients, enhancing the market's growth.

Weakness:

1. Lack of standardized regulations: The absence of standardized regulations across different regions can pose a challenge to the Health Caregiving market. Varying regulations regarding licensing, training, and quality control can impact market growth.

2. Shortage of skilled caregivers: The shortage of skilled caregivers and healthcare professionals in some regions can hinder the market's expansion. The demand for home healthcare services may outpace the supply of qualified caregivers.

Opportunity:

1. Increasing investment in healthcare technology: The growing investment in healthcare technology, such as digital health platforms and artificial intelligence, presents significant opportunities for the Health Caregiving market. These technologies can enhance care delivery and improve patient outcomes.

2. Expansion into emerging markets: Emerging markets offer untapped potential for the Health Caregiving market. The rising elderly population and increasing healthcare expenditures in these regions create opportunities for market players to expand their operations.

Threats:

1. Data security and privacy concerns: As the Health Caregiving market relies on digital platforms and wearable devices, data security and privacy concerns pose a threat. Ensuring the privacy and security of patient information is crucial to maintain trust and confidence in the market.

2. Reimbursement challenges: Reimbursement challenges for home healthcare services can impact the market's growth. Varying reimbursement policies and insufficient coverage by insurance providers may deter individuals from seeking home healthcare services.
